Sandra Wills Link

September 8, 1949 — February 3, 2024

Sandra Wills Link made her transition to Heaven on Saturday, February 3, 2024 with her family by her side. She was born September 8, 1949 in Lexington, Virginia, daughter of the late Charles “Buddy” Wills and Nancy Wills. Sandra was also preceded in death by her husband of 51 years, Leonard Link, and her brother, Charles Phillip Wills.


Like a butterfly emerging from its cocoon, she transformed from her tired earthly vessel to her healed and pure heavenly form.


Sandra was a devoted wife, mother, MeeMaw, sister, aunt and friend. She had a sincere and kind heart and was known to frequently provide a home for god’s creatures that she found in need of help and love. She never met a stranger and brought joy and sunshine wherever she went. Sandra loved flowers but her favorite was the poppy. In many cultures, the poppy is seen as not as a symbol of beauty but also resurrection and eternal life. We can take comfort in knowing that in heaven, she is whole again and with her loved ones who went before her. We hope in life that she knew that the beauty of the poppy was pale compared to her own. Her love will live on in the memories and stories her family shares.


Sandra is survived by her daughter, Laurie Ann Link-Wines and husband Gregory; son, Chris Link and wife Carman; granddaughter, Chloe Wines and boyfriend, Stephen; step-grandsons, Jordan, Sam and Blake; sister, Angie Henson (Steve); sister-in-law, Frances Wills; numerous nieces, nephews, and great-nieces and nephews who all loved and adored their loving “Aunt Sissy”.

The family would like to extend its sincere gratitude to the staff at Shenandoah Valley Health and Rehab for the wonderful care and love that they provided to Sandra.


A memorial service will take place at Ben Salem Presbyterian Church on Friday, February 16, 2024 at 11 a.m. In lieu of flowers, donations can be made in her memory to Furever Friends Lodge 2463 Beech Avenue, Buena Vista VA 24416.
